Taal Volcano remains under Alert Level 3
Taal Volcano remains under Alert Level 3 as sulfur dioxide emission continues to be below instrumental detection.
The Philippine Institute of Volcanology and Seismology (Phivolcs) recorded 116 volcanic earthquakes in the past 24 hours, including 2 low-frequency events.
Low-frequency quakes are caused by cracks resonating as magma and gases move toward the surface, according to the United States Geological Survey.
The Taal Volcano Network can record small earthquakes undetectable by the Philippine Seismic Network, which covers the whole country.
Taal Volcano did not emit traceable amounts of sulfur dioxide for the second day in a row, according to Phivolcs.
Emission of sulfur dioxide indicates the upward movement of magma towards the surface of the volcano, according to Phivolcs.
The Philippine Seismic Network (PSN) plotted seven volcanic earthquakes with no felt event from 5 a.m. Thursday to 5 a.m. Friday.
This brings to 763 the total number of volcanic earthquakes that were plotted by the PSN since Taal Volcano awakened on January 12.
Taal Volcano remains under Alert Level 3 despite fewer volcanic earthquakes being recorded and sulfur dioxide emission below instrumental detection.
Alert Level 3 means sudden steam-driven and weak phreatomagmatic explosions, volcanic earthquakes, ashfall, and lethal volcanic gas expulsions may still occur in areas within Taal Volcano Island and nearby lake shores.
The Taal Volcano Network, which can record small earthquakes, recorded two low-frequency earthquakes and one harmonic tremor that lasted for 97 seconds.
These earthquakes signify magmatic activity beneath the Taal edifice that could lead to eruptive activity at the main crater, Phivolcs said in its bulletin on Thursday.
